Key Features & Technical Specifications:
- JIS F7301 Compliance: Manufactured specifically to conform with the Japanese Industrial Standard F7301 for marine fuel oil valves, ensuring compatibility with international marine system requirements and a benchmark for material and performance quality.
- Threaded Connection Design: Features threaded ends (typically NPT or BSPT threads) for a secure, mechanical seal without the need for welding, facilitating easier installation, maintenance, and replacement in pipe systems.
- Multi-Size Availability: Offered in three essential nominal diameters: DN25 (approx. 1 inch), DN40 (approx. 1.5 inches), and DN50 (approx. 2 inches), covering a range of common fuel line dimensions.
- Robust Construction: The body and ball are typically crafted from carbon steel or stainless steel, providing high strength and corrosion resistance suitable for marine environments and fuel oil media.
- Reliable Sealing: Utilizes seals made from materials like PTFE (for standard applications) or metal (for higher temperature/pressure), ensuring a tight shut-off and long service life even with abrasive fuels.
- Manual or Automated Operation: Standard design includes a manual handle for quick on/off control. Options for pneumatic or electric actuation are available for remote or automated system integration.

Frequently Asked Questions (FAQ)
-
Q: What does "JIS F7301" mean for this valve?
A: JIS F7301 is a Japanese Industrial Standard specifically for valves used in marine fuel oil systems. It defines requirements for materials, dimensions, pressure ratings, and performance, ensuring the valve is suitable and safe for this critical application. Our valve is manufactured to comply with this standard. -
Q: Are the threaded ends standardized? What thread type is used?
A: The threaded ends are standardized for pipe connections. Common thread types include NPT (American National Pipe Thread) or BSPT (British Standard Pipe Thread). The exact thread specification can be confirmed based on your regional standards or requested when ordering. -
